Long-form video content has found a massive audience on platforms like YouTube. Creators act as cultural commentators, breaking down the sociology behind trends. Whether analyzing the rise of "quiet luxury," dissecting subcultures like "gorpcore," or tracing the history of a specific designer, audiences are craving intellectual depth alongside visual aesthetics.
